Late-Career Education
One of the biggest misconceptions I encounter is that tuition is prohibitive for older learners. Leveraging public-sector scholarship portals can reduce tuition costs by up to 30% for workers aged 45 and older, according to the 2023 American Institutes for Research education grant database. Think of these portals as discount codes for lifelong learners.
Adaptive learning platforms further personalize pacing. In a 2022 Stanford survey, 78% of senior workers maintained productivity levels while studying part-time. The platforms adjust content difficulty based on performance, allowing you to study in evenings without sacrificing work quality.
Professional networks matter, too. Continuous engagement in local STEM interest groups has been linked to a 25% higher rate of career pivot success among mid-career candidates compared to those who stay isolated. I’ve facilitated networking events where participants met mentors who later recommended them for internal tech rotations.
When I advise clients, I always start with a cost-benefit matrix: tuition, time, expected salary bump, and personal fulfillment. The math often shows that the investment pays off within a few years, especially when employer sponsorship is available.
In practice, blending scholarship funds, adaptive platforms, and active networking creates a robust support system that makes late-career education both feasible and effective.
Career Pivot
Mapping transferrable skill sets using the T-shaped skill framework is a practical first step. The framework helps you identify deep expertise (the vertical bar) and breadth of complementary skills (the horizontal bar). MIT Career Center analytics report that this approach reduces transition friction by 22% because recruiters can see exactly where your existing knowledge meets new role requirements.
Strategic participation in industry hackathons is another lever. The 2023 Global Hacking Summit annual report documented that participants double their chance of receiving direct recruitment offers. Hackathons act as live auditions where you showcase applied knowledge in real time.
Building a personal brand narrative through thought-leadership articles on platforms like Medium also pays dividends. BuzzSumo data shows mid-career pivots gain 36% more interview invites after publishing 12 relevant pieces. Your articles act as both a portfolio and a signal of commitment.
In my consulting, I guided a former HR director to rewrite her narrative around data-driven people analytics. She published a series of articles, entered a health-tech hackathon, and within six months secured a senior analyst role at a startup.
These tactics - skill mapping, hackathon participation, and personal branding - form a three-pronged strategy that turns a career pivot from guesswork into a targeted campaign.
Graduate Program Comparison
Choosing the right program hinges on cost, format, and outcomes. Below is a concise comparison of common pathways:
| Program Type | Average Tuition | Typical Duration | Employment Rate (6 months) |
|---|---|---|---|
| Full-time residential master’s | $55,000 | 2 years | 68% |
| Fully online master’s | $30,000 | 2 years (flexible) | 86% |
| Accelerated bootcamp | $12,000 | 12 weeks | 58% |
| Hybrid model (online + on-campus immersion) | $38,000 | 18 months | 81% |
Full-time residential programs deliver deep immersion but come with higher tuition and less schedule flexibility. For workers juggling family obligations, the fully online option not only costs less - 30% lower tuition - but also yields a 28% higher employment rate within six months, according to a 2023 industry survey.
Accelerated bootcamps compress foundational tech training into 12 weeks. While they’re cost-effective, the Career Development Lab notes that bootcamp graduates earn about 62% of the annual average salary offered to traditional master’s graduates. It’s a trade-off between speed and long-term earnings.
Hybrid models blend the best of both worlds. By combining online coursework with optional on-campus immersion, they achieve a 21% higher career satisfaction rating among alumni, surpassing both residential and online-only approaches, as reported by the 2024 Tech Education Review.
My recommendation for late-career learners is to assess personal constraints first - time, finances, family - and then align them with the model that maximizes ROI while fitting your lifestyle.
